压控式井下单相高压物性取样技术及应用  被引量:6

摘  要:将井下单相高压物性(PV T )取样器预先安装在取样器托筒上,利用钻杆输送方式解决了钢丝无法把取样器送达井下预定深度的问题。通过操作环空压力击穿破裂盘,激活取样器压力触发机构,在开井流动期间可以随时取样。该技术一次性获取多个井下地层流体样,也可以在不同的流动阶段,单独每一个或者多个、分批次地进行井下地层流体取样。在钢丝输送取样器无法实现或不安全的情况下,可获取多达10个高品质井下地层流体样,且节省8~24 h的钻机时间,既安全又高效。The single-phase high pressure down-hole physical properties( PVT) sampler is pre-installed on the sampler carrier,the use of drill pipe to delivery resolves problem of using steel line not to transport to the target depth of the down-hole sampler. Break downing the rupture disc by operating annulus pressure to activate a trigger mechanism of the sampler,and sampling at any time during the open wells flow. The technology can not only access to multiple down-hole formation fluid samples at one-time,but also realize sampling for conduct down-hole formation fluid in one or more individually,or batches at different flow stages. In the case of the sample not being realized by the wire conveyor or unsafe for transport,high quality formation fluid sample up to 10 are got and it saves 8-24 hours of rig time,to be safe and efficient.
